    Abstract:

    EGRET has detected the highest energy emission from gamma-ray bursts. Only a few bursts have been detected either coincident or just following the BATSE detected emission. These bursts are among the brightest bursts detected by BATSE. The EGRET fluxes, including upper limits, are consistent with extrapolations for all the burst spectra measured with Comptel.

    Abstract:

    Production of single pio particles in neutrino reactions has been studied in an experiment at the Brookhaven National Laboratory Alternating Gradient Synchrotron. The neutral current reactions, vn -> vnpio and vp + vprr , and the charged current reaction, vn -> u-ppi0 ,were investigated. The neutrino detector was made up of optical Spark Chambers and liquid o and solid scintillation counters. The pi0 is detected by observing showers from its decay into two gamma rays. Muons are distinguished from other particles by their long range without interaction. Time of flight measurement is used to discriminate against neutron background. The neutral and charged current events are discussed, and the ratio of neutral current events to charged current events is found to be 0.149 ± 0.048 after corrections. Nuclear charge exchange corrections to this result because the detector contains complex nuclei are also discussed.
